Into the Shadowlands

History professor Julia Bloom has always had a fascination and nostalgia for the past; it isn't until she travels to Santa Fe that she begins to understand it. From the moment she sets foot in New Mexico's high desert, with its vast distances and endless skies, another life crowds in on her. Who is Abby, a destitute prostitute? And why does she feel such emotion when she recalls the trail-worn face of Tate, an ex-cavalry officer? What is her connection to them, if any? As she relives their wagon journey down the Santa Fe Trail in 1876, she uncovers a love story that sets off a chain of events both heartbreaking and irreversible. Or are they? This is New Mexico, where magic and miracles are interwoven into its rugged landscapes and colorful superstitions. A land where anything can happen and some things are worth the sacrifice. Haunting and evocative and yet as raw and gritty as the old west itself, this is a love story that transcends the boundaries of time.
